I just bought my 03' zx5 last week and nothing has gone wrong until today.
 
When i got out of my car the radio was still playing even after i had taken the key out of the ignition.I tried turning it off but none of the buttons will work now. I couldn't even turn the volume down.When i was driving back to work the sound finally shut off but the radio was still on!I let my car sit for a few minutes and went back out to check on it, finally it was off.When i checked to see if the car would still start the radio at frist wouldn't come on,but when i pushed the on/off button it came on for just a second before freezing up again. Can anyone tell me what the hell is going on?

Focus gives you 10 mins or until a door is opened of accessory power.
 
Normal to stay on after u shut off the car. Not normal to play after you open the door.

The radio may have the button because it is a universal Ford radio, but the pre 2008 Focus never had the jack. You can get one in stalled and routed to the glove box.
